Output ec26685c63b2bcb8022798f831f6d724dbc8e13ca994280264e7e553f3b1274e:1

value
3872000
script pubkey
OP_0 OP_PUSHBYTES_20 a2fb9324a70f0cb9781a5e5724fe001df7c43496
address
ltc1q5taexf98puxtj7q6tetjflsqrhmugdyka590fg
transaction
ec26685c63b2bcb8022798f831f6d724dbc8e13ca994280264e7e553f3b1274e
spent
true